Abstract
In this paper we review a maximum a posteriori (MAP) approach detection method in a Bayesian scheme which incorporates prior information about the source flux distribution, the locations and the number of sources of extragalactic point sources in images of the Cosmic Microwave Background. This new technique allows us to obtain fast solutions and to fix the number of detected sources in a non-arbitrary way. The performance of the method is superior to that of the standard frequentist approach based on the matched filter.
